About Hopscotch Health
At Hopscotch Health, we believe great healthcare should be accessible to all people across all communities. Today, almost 20% of Americans live in a rural community, yet only 11% of physicians practice in those same communities. Access to healthcare is a challenge for everyone and the most vulnerable patients, the elderly and those with complex healthcare needs, often suffer the most.
At Hopscotch Health, we are on a mission to transform healthcare in rural America. We provide high-quality primary care tailored to meet the needs of our patients through our robust care model and comprehensive care team, delivering care in our clinics, and across settings, and wrapping resources around the patients who need them most.
Our patients and the care teams who serve them sit at the center of everything we do at Hopscotch. Today, we are serving thousands of patients in our value-based care model and the number is growing every day.

About the Role
We are seeking a Head of People to lead the development and execution of our People Strategy, to build a world-class, high performing organization dedicated to our mission and committed to our values and to position our talent as a key, sustainable differentiator for Hopscotch. The Head of People will lead experienced and talented teams executing on Talent Acquisition and People Operations to drive success against broader organizational objective and to accelerate growth and scalability of business, while executing to deliver on key objectives within the People organization.
Specific responsibilities will include (but are not limited to):
- Develop Innovative People strategies and plans (short-term and long-term) based on the Hopscotch Strategy, key priorities, and short- and long-term company and department goals, objectives plans to achieve
- Lead with deep understanding of and commitment to rural communities, patients and providers will be a key aspects of this focus
- Execute against a People Roadmap based on key priorities for Hopscotch including the build and management of core People capabilities and the underpinning systems/processes:
- Talent Acquisition
- Employee Experience (including on-boarding)
- Culture and Employee Engagement
- Performance Management
- Total Rewards - Compensation and Benefits
- Learning and Development
- Diversity, Equity, Inclusion and Belonging
- Compliance
- Employee Relations
- Partner with the senior leadership team and engage the entire organization to drive the Hopscotch culture, employee experience and employee engagement, on the Corporate team as well as on Market teams
- Support, retain, and mentor a People team to deliver results against key priorities, support the success and scale of the broader organization and 'set the curve' for culture at Hopscotch
- Build and manage our 'engine' to recruit, engage, develop and retain physicians and providers and other care team members as a foundational capability to transform rural healthcare
The Head of People is a critical hire to lead our passionate, skilled, and committed team at Hopscotch as we work to achieve our big and important mission. This position is Chicago-based, with a 3 day a week, in-office requirement.
